Q: Is 6,411,384 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,411,384 is a composite number.

Why is 6,411,384 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,411,384 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 8 9 12 14 18 21 24 28 36 42 56 63 72 84 126 168 252 504 12,721 25,442 38,163 50,884 76,326 89,047 101,768 114,489 152,652 178,094 228,978 267,141 305,304 356,188 457,956 534,282 712,376 801,423 915,912 1,068,564 1,602,846 2,137,128 3,205,692 and 6,411,384, with no remainder.

Since 6,411,384 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,411,384, it is a composite number.
